2022-05-14から1日間の記事一覧

githubでcommit間差分用URLを作る

課題修正時に、commitを複数回やってレビューしてもらう場合、みてもらった時からの差分の見せ方がなんとかならないかなーと思っていたのだけど、やはりありました。 例えば下記のようなcommitAをレビューしてもらい、いくつか修正を行いcommitEで再度レビュ…

アーリーリターン

リーダブルコードに書かれているが、アーリーリターンの美味しさは下記。 メソッドの途中でリターンすることで読むコード数を減らせる 7.5節 関数から早く返す ネストを浅くできる 7.7節 ネストを浅くする 指摘を受けた部分は下記のところ。 def run_wc(file…